Grant by William le Jay, to Andrew Bukerel, son of Andrew Bukerel, of London, of a messuage and lands in the parish of St Giles without London, paying yearly 8s. 7d. to St Giles's hospital etc. Witnesses:- Henry de Cocham and Jordan de Coventre, sheriffs of London, John de Cudres, sheriff of Middlesex, John Tulesano, Gilbert Chibolle, Edward Wrigenel, Peter le Lorimer, and others (named.): [Middlesex] 21 Hen III.
